#491d6f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#491d6f is composed of 28.6% red, 11.4%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.2% cyan, 73.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 272.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 27.5%. #491d6f color hex could be obtained by blending #923ade with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#491d6f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f7f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#491d6f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464349 is the less saturated color, while #4b028a is the most saturated one.
